Using sleek Devon pieces, Te Arai Links has created the perfect outdoor spaces

While we know that New Zealand has a reputation for being one of the most sought-after golfing destinations in the world, there is one new addition that proves it. Te Arai Links is a brand new golf course and accommodation tucked into a picturesque, coastal landscape about an hour north of Auckland. Designed as much for avid golfers as it is for those who love good hospitality, or anyone simply seeking an incredible setting to which they can escape, Te Arai is made up of two pure links courses (one designed by the world-renowned Coore & Crenshaw and the other by Tom Doak — responsible for the course at Tara Iti), as well as a selection of architectural accommodation designed by Studio John Irving, alongside an elevated restaurant and a casual eatery on the putting green.

Here, design has been put at the forefront, with every inch of Te Arai offering a masterclass in restrained luxury. This, of course, includes the furniture. Pieces that balance practicality with polish, like the Jackson Easy Chair and Porter Side Table by Devon, help to create the perfect nooks in which guests can sit back, relax and take in their breathtaking surroundings, or observe all the action on the green.

In fact, the use of Devon’s outdoor pieces makes perfect sense in the context of Te Arai’s overarching design approach. For nearly 50 years, this local brand has released collections that prove how practical materials and long-lasting design can actually be used to enhance the aesthetic of any space. Devon has mastered a delicate (and rare) balance in its pieces, creating pieces that will both withstand the New Zealand elements for years and look sleek and sophisticated in any kind of outdoor space.
